Man shot at Monroe County field party; deputies make arrests
MONROE COUNTY, Mississippi — A 44-year-old man was shot Saturday night during a large gathering on Jakobi Lane near Shepherd Drive and Highway 45 Alternate, the Monroe County Sheriff’s Office said.
Monroe County 911 dispatch received a call about 10 p.m. reporting weapons being pulled and shots fired at the field party, the sheriff’s office said. While deputies were en route, a caller reported that someone had been shot.
Deputies initially could not enter the area because of heavy traffic leaving the scene, the sheriff’s office said. When officers gained access, they found the victim alive with a gunshot wound to the upper torso.
The sheriff’s office said deputies arrested multiple people at the scene for interfering with efforts to render aid to the victim. Emergency responders with MedStat transported the victim to North Mississippi Medical Center in Tupelo; his condition has not been released.
Investigators said no one at the scene was willing to provide information about who fired the shots or what led to the violence.
